The contemporary designer brand, Cult Gaia, founded by Jamsin Larain has recently dropped their fall collab with Gap. Larain is businesswoman and curator in her own right, but also the daughter of the CEO of MGA Entertainment, manufacturers of Bratz dolls. So iconic, literally the passion for fashion runs in the family.


The brand itself is focused on being an heirloom brand with odes to Mother nature (apparent through the use of earth tones, deep hues, various textures, and sculptural designs). This collection features an array of elevated and purposeful capsule pieces described as a "wardrobe for a modern goddess" (Gap.com).


This collab is great way for Cult Gaia to gain brand recognition with the average consumer. It allows a chance for consumers a chance at experience and enjoy the cutting edge, contemporary luxury brand Cult Gaia brand without its typically, hefty price tag.

Overall, this collection exceeded my expectations. Typically, with high-fashion collaborations like this, there is a noticeable decline in clothing quality. However, many pieces in the collection feature high-quality fabrics, such as cotton, wool, and genuine leather. The selected pieces specifically do not contain any polyester in their fabric compositions. IN THE LORD'S YEAR OF 2024, WE SHOULD NOT BE OVERPAYING FOR POLYESTER. There are also some "sustainable" designs that incorporate recycled materials, though one could argue about the actual sustainability of these methods.
